- [Instructor] In this video, we're going to be looking at adding draft to this part. Now go under Features, and find Draft. And for some reason, if you don't have Draft in your standard Features toolbar, you can always customize the toolbar and add it in. Or go over here, right-click on any one of these tabs, and click on Mold Tools. And under Mold Tools, you should definitely have Draft. So either way, you want to grab Draft. Click on Draft, and it's going to first ask us what angle or what taper do we want to add to the faces we select. So I'm going to type in here 10 degrees. And then over here, this is what plane is not going to be tapered, but it's going to be what reference we're going to be using. So I'm going to choose the bottom here. That's going to be the direction of pull. Now that face is not one that's going to be drafted itself. It's just going to be a reference for all the other drafted faces.
